I’ve spent an unhealthy amount of time around music production. (& i’ve loved it) Long enough to see patterns. Long enough to make all the mistakes myself. Things new producers constantly underestimate: 1. STEAL STEAL STEAL. “Great artists steal..” or whatever the quote is. Download your favourite artists songs, extract their stems, take their ideas to UNDERSTAND them. THIS is what helps you learn, “Why does that kick punch?” “Where does their bass sit?” Take what you learn, and apply it to your own music. That’s how your own music improves. 2. START FOR FREE. Theres plenty of, free DAWs, free synths, basic wired headphones, it’s more than enough. Elite gear won’t save weak ideas. If your idea sucks, it sucks. $5000 speakers aren’t going to change that. The idea is the breakthrough. Always. 3. COLLABORATE. Creativity isn’t scarce. There’s plenty of space for everyone to create. Different brains expose blind spots fast. Reach out more, even a stab in the dark. Friendships get made from these shared interests. And that’s what it’s all about. 4. CONSISTENCY BEATS TALENT. Progress comes from showing up. Even when tracks don’t land. Even when nothing clicks. Quitting is the ONLY guaranteed failure. Keep going, always. 5. BE DELUSIONAL. Very few people understand creative ambition. So how many people are going to understand your goals… Protect your momentum. Ignore the noise. Be delusional… in a healthy way. 6. GIVE YOURSELF A BREAK. Forcing sessions while fried is useless. Go live. Reset your head. Go to that park, hang out with that friend. You’ll be surprised how much inspiration comes to you when you give yourself a breather. Burnout kills creativity. A break is just as productive as sitting in your producer chair. 7. YOUR TASTE WILL TORTURE YOU. Your ear improves faster than your ability. You hear flaws you can’t yet fix. That gap makes people quit. KNOW it’s progression, not failure. Bad producers don’t hear problems. Developing producers do. Stay long enough and skill catches up. Fall in love with the process, not just the end goal. You can’t be a master at something if you’ve never done it before — there’s no way around that. You need to accept that you’ll be bad at something you’ve never done before (just like all of us). There’s no shortcut. But you must learn to love it — because in the beginning, no one is cheering for you, and no one is coming to save you. It’s on you to push through burnout and believe in yourself, even when everyone around you doubts you. The only way to keep going is to fall in love with the process — celebrate small wins and appreciate every step forward.
